python编程用什么好

不及物动词 其他 16

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Python是一种非常流行的编程语言,被广泛应用于各种领域,包括Web开发、数据分析、人工智能等。Python的代码简洁易读,学习曲线较为平缓,因此适合初学者入门。

    在进行Python编程时,可以选择使用以下工具和库来提升开发效率和代码质量:

    1. Python解释器:Python语言的官方解释器是CPython,它是使用C语言编写的,并且是默认的Python解释器。CPython具有良好的兼容性和稳定性,可以满足大多数应用开发的需求。

    2. 集成开发环境(IDE):IDE是一种集成了编辑器、调试器、编译器等开发工具的软件。在Python开发中,常用的IDE有PyCharm、Visual Studio Code、Sublime Text等。这些IDE支持代码自动补全、调试和版本控制等功能,可以提高开发效率。

    3. Jupyter Notebook:Jupyter Notebook是一种交互式的编程环境,可以创建和共享包含代码、文本和可视化内容的Notebook。它非常适用于数据分析和机器学习任务,可以实时展示代码运行结果,并且方便文档编写和分享。

    4. 第三方库:Python拥有丰富的第三方库,可以在项目中引用这些库来实现各种功能。例如,NumPy和Pandas是用于数据处理和分析的常用库;Matplotlib和Seaborn可以用于数据可视化;Scikit-learn和TensorFlow可以用于机器学习和深度学习等。

    5. 虚拟环境管理器:在开发多个项目时,为了保持项目的隔离和依赖管理,可以使用虚拟环境管理器。常用的虚拟环境管理器有virtualenv和conda,它们可以创建独立的Python环境,使得每个项目可以使用不同版本的Python和库。

    总之,Python有很多工具和库可以选择,具体使用哪些工具和库取决于你的需求和个人喜好。选择适合自己的工具和库可以提升编程效率和代码质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Python编程可以使用多种工具和环境来进行开发,其中一些比较受欢迎和广泛使用的工具包括:

    1. Python解释器:Python语言的官方解释器是CPython,可以在官方网站上下载和安装。CPython是一个解释型语言,可以直接从命令行中运行Python代码。此外,还有其他的Python解释器,如Jython(运行在Java虚拟机上)和IronPython(运行在.NET平台上)等。

    2. 集成开发环境(IDE):IDE可以提供一套完整的开发工具,包括代码编辑器、调试器和交互式控制台等。一些受欢迎的Python IDE包括PyCharm、Visual Studio Code、Spyder和Sublime Text等。这些IDE提供了代码自动补全、调试功能和项目管理等特性,可以帮助开发者更高效地编写和调试Python代码。

    3. 编辑器:有些开发者喜欢使用文本编辑器来编写Python代码,例如Vim和Emacs等。这些编辑器通常提供了一些插件和扩展,以支持Python开发,例如语法高亮、代码折叠和代码导航等功能。

    4. 包管理工具:在Python中,使用包管理工具可以方便地安装、更新和删除Python包。其中最常用的包管理工具是pip。pip可以从Python Package Index(PyPI)中下载和安装第三方包,如numpy、matplotlib和requests等。另外,还有一些第三方的包管理工具,如conda和easy_install等。

    5. 版本控制系统:版本控制系统可以帮助开发者管理代码的版本和协同开发。其中一个广泛使用的版本控制系统是Git。Git可以追踪文件的改动,并可以方便地进行分支管理和合并等操作。开发者可以使用GitHub、GitLab或Bitbucket等托管平台来存储和分享他们的代码。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Python是一种功能强大的编程语言,被广泛应用于各个领域。对于Python编程,有很多工具和环境可以选择。下面将介绍一些常用的Python编程工具和环境,并提供一些选择的指导。

    1. Python解释器

    Python的官方解释器是CPython,这是一个使用C语言开发的解释器,可以在官方网站上下载并安装。CPython是最常用的Python解释器,也是Python标准库的实现。此外,还有其他一些解释器可供选择,如Jython(Java平台上的Python解释器)和IronPython(.NET平台上的Python解释器)。选择哪种解释器通常取决于项目需求、工作环境和语言使用的特定特性。

    1. 集成开发环境(IDE)

    IDE是一种用于开发和调试代码的软件工具。对于Python开发,有很多流行的IDE可供选择,如PyCharm、Spyder、Visual Studio Code、Sublime Text等。这些IDE提供了丰富的功能,如代码自动完成、调试器和代码重构工具,提高了编码效率和开发体验。

    1. 文本编辑器

    除了使用IDE外,您也可以使用文本编辑器来编写Python代码。一些受欢迎的文本编辑器包括Visual Studio Code、Sublime Text、Atom和Notepad++等。这些编辑器通常可以通过插件和扩展来增加对Python的支持,并提供许多有用的功能,如代码高亮、语法检查和自动完成。

    1. Jupyter Notebook

    Jupyter Notebook是一个基于Web的交互式笔记本环境,可以在浏览器中创建和共享文档,这些文档可以包含实时的代码、数学方程、可视化图像和解释性文本。Jupyter Notebook对于学习和教学Python非常有用,因为它可以将代码和文档结合在一起,以交互的方式进行实验和演示。

    1. 版本控制系统

    在进行代码开发时,使用版本控制系统非常重要。版本控制系统可以帮助您跟踪和管理代码的更改,并与其他团队成员合作开发。Git是目前最受欢迎的版本控制系统之一,它提供了分支、合并和提交等功能,让团队协作变得更加简单和高效。

    总结

    选择适合你的工具和环境是非常重要的。根据您的需求,可以选择一个IDE、文本编辑器、Jupyter Notebook以及版本控制系统来进行Python编程。无论您是专业开发人员还是初学者,这些工具都可以帮助您编写、测试和调试Python代码。最重要的是选择和熟悉一种工具,使您能够提高效率并享受编程的过程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部